Good Topic...I am only going to list the players that I have seen THIS year and that have impressed me. I will only list three players per team.
Starting off with the what I believe is the top team in the Ecrha West Chester University.
In no particular order and why : Kevin Keene- great dman stays at home and very agressive in 1 on 1 battles. Always plays his position. Doesnt necessarily put up huge numbers but helps the team alot. Jack Grossman - been watching this kid play since he was a youngin, and coached him once or twice. Very under rated player, puts up a decent amount of points but more importantly ALWAYS makes the right play. Kid sees the rink unbelievably well and is always impressing me with his passing abilities. Jon Lucente- great offensive threat, if he gets the puck within 10 feet of the net its usually going in. Not necessarily great in puck battles or in the defensive zone but a big help to his team nonetheless and puts up points.

For Neumann- I believe to be the 2nd team in the east. Both Aj Ehinger and Jones are the top players on the team. Funny that they are both dmen but these guys move the puck extemely well and can finish it to boot. 2 great players who should be there. I would have Youmans up there but seeing as how he isnt on the team anymore I cant list him.

The last player I have is Culot from hofstra. Slows the game down and is a GREAT passer.

As of now I believe these to be the top players in the ECRHA. I know Its only 6 of them but thats all I have at this point in the season. I know there are many more so lets hear it.
